Understanding the Christian Perspective on Loss

The Christian faith doesn't shy away from the reality of suffering and loss. Instead, it acknowledges the pain while offering a message of hope rooted in the resurrection of Jesus Christ. This hope provides a framework for understanding loss not as an ending, but as a transition. It’s a journey towards healing and a deepening of faith. This perspective is reflected in many powerful quotes from Christian figures throughout history.

Powerful Christian Quotes on Loss and Grief

Here are some profound quotes that speak to the Christian experience of loss, offering comfort and guidance during times of sorrow:

  • "Blessed are those who mourn, for they will be comforted." - Matthew 5:4: This verse from the Sermon on the Mount acknowledges the pain of mourning but promises comfort. It's a reminder that God sees our tears and will provide solace. It's not about avoiding grief, but finding comfort within it.

  • "He heals the brokenhearted and binds up their wounds." - Psalm 147:3: This psalm offers reassurance of God's healing power. It speaks to the physical and emotional wounds grief inflicts, reminding us that God is capable of mending our broken hearts.

  • "Cast all your anxiety on him because he cares for you." - 1 Peter 5:7: This verse encourages us to surrender our anxieties and burdens to God, trusting in his care and provision during times of loss. It's an invitation to relinquish the weight of grief and find peace in God's presence.

  • "For I know the plans I have for you,” declares the Lord, “pl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future." - Jeremiah 29:11: This verse speaks to God's unwavering love and his plans for our lives, even amidst loss. It offers a message of hope and a promise of a brighter future, even when the present feels bleak.

How These Quotes Can Help You Through Grief

These Christian quotes provide comfort and strength in several ways:

  • Validation of feelings: They acknowledge the legitimacy of grief and allow for the expression of sadness and pain.
  • Hope and comfort: They offer a message of hope, reminding us that God is with us in our sorrow and will provide comfort and strength.
  • Perspective and understanding: They help us view loss within a larger spiritual context, giving meaning and purpose to our suffering.
  • Guidance and encouragement: They offer guidance on how to navigate grief, encouraging us to trust in God's plan and to seek solace in His presence.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

How does faith help in coping with loss?

Faith offers a framework for understanding loss within a larger context of meaning and purpose. It provides comfort, hope, and a belief that there is life beyond this earthly existence. The promises found in scripture, coupled with the support of a faith community, can offer significant emotional support during difficult times.

What if my faith feels shaken after a loss?

It's perfectly normal for faith to be tested during times of grief. Doubt and questioning are natural responses to loss. It's important to allow yourself to feel these emotions without judgment and to seek support from trusted spiritual mentors or community members. Remember, God's love endures even when our faith is challenged.

How can I find comfort in the Christian community?

Surrounding yourself with a supportive Christian community can offer profound comfort and healing. Sharing your grief with others who understand and share your faith can be immensely helpful. Participating in church services, small groups, or bible studies can provide a sense of belonging and a network of support.
